Compare all specifications:
2004 Honda CR-V | 1957 Opel Rekord | |
Make | Honda | Opel |
Model | CR-V | Rekord |
Year Released | 2004 | 1957 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2360 cc | 1680 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 4 valves | 2 valves |
Horse Power | 160 HP | 0 HP |
Drive Type | 4WD | Rear |
Transmission Type | Automatic | Manual |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 1518 kg | 950 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4540 mm | 4440 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1790 mm | 1620 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 58 L | 40 L |
